Output d63a55edf476762504b704091e0387d3389429b257d9a5c27dbcd68c61c9b61d:137

value
1080000
script pubkey
OP_0 OP_PUSHBYTES_20 d51e8b63be57f548628a2ce2a083975baad2019a
address
bc1q650gkca72l65sc529n32pquhtw4dyqv6gmef89
transaction
d63a55edf476762504b704091e0387d3389429b257d9a5c27dbcd68c61c9b61d